Lawyers Can Help You Obtain a Restraining Order
If you are dealing with a domestic abuser, you may need a restraining order. It is important, when filing for a restraining order, that you follow all the proper instructions, file the right documents to ensure that your order is valid. A domestic abuse lawyer Hernando County FL residents use can make sure that you receive your order, can help gather the evidence necessary to file one also.
Lawyers Can Represent You
One of the biggest sources of anxiety for those who have suffered abuse at the hands of a loved one. To face your abuser in court can be one of the most difficult things that you have to do. When you have a lawyer, he or she will be your advocate if the case goes to trial. Your lawyer will face the other side so that you do not have to confront anyone face to face. He or she will handle your documents and deal with the other side throughout the process.
